Transaction 96886630cb740d109396f811708a33c058ce5139524c77865cd5f4dec9452043
1 Input
1 Output
-
96886630cb740d109396f811708a33c058ce5139524c77865cd5f4dec9452043:0
- value
- 115110000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 54b84a1922f830ae485e1b8188884741928acec5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18ixXmbjwNjK8FwyELMPoKMt76bWXmZMHZ